Review Algorithm Spot Definition

The algorithm spot definition identifies the purpose of the algorithm spot and the required methods per implementation. It may also help to look at existing implementations of the relevant algorithm spot.

The relevant algorithm spot in this example is AdhocCharacteristicValueValidationAlgorithmSpot in com.splwg.base.domain.common.characteristicType.